Requirement to comply with FWO notice
(1) A person who has been given an FWO notice must do the following (as applicable): (a) give information or produce a document in accordance with the notice; (b) attend to answer questions in accordance with the notice; (c) take an oath or make an affirmation when required to do so under subsection 712AE(2); (d) answer questions relevant to the investigation while attending as required by the FWO notice. Note: This subsection is a civil remedy provision (see Part 4‑1). (2) Subsection (1) does not apply to the extent that the person is not capable of complying with the requirement.
